Cette offre n’est plus disponible.

Developer C# Unity 3D - W/M - Temporary/FREELANCE - KOLIBREE

CDD / Temporaire
Neuilly-sur-Seine
Salaire : Non spécifié
Télétravail total
Expérience : > 3 ans

Baracoda
Baracoda

Cette offre vous tente ?

jobs.faq.title

Le poste

Descriptif du poste

Since 2014, Kolibree has had a mission: to improve oral hygiene with its innovative and connected solutions. Thanks to its patented technology, the brushing experience for children and adults becomes interactive: to better understand their habits, users can interact with their dentist and reinvent their family routine in an original and creative way.

As a key player in prevention, Kolibree collaborates on studies with professional and academic organisations. And by partnering with leading brands and insurers, its technology is becoming more widely available: the Colgate Smart Electronic Toothbrush E1 with Artificial Intelligence is the first toothbrush Powered by Kolibree, sold in Apple Stores in the US.

Having created the world’s first connected toothbrush, turning a tedious task into a fun and creative experience, and with a Kolibree mobile app that gives users access to interactive games, Kolibree is growing and looking to constantly strengthen its teams.

Today, we are looking for a C# developer.

Kolibree has developed a Unity plugin to establish communication between the toothbrush and Unity games. Working with the algo team and game developers, you will be responsible for ensuring that the plugin is up to date and incorporates all necessary functionality, including our latest real-time image processing algorithms.

Your tasks will be as follows:

  • Development and maintenance of our Unity SDK

—> Definition of APIs in Unity and documentation of the architecture
—> Adding new features
—> Interfacing with algorithms in C++

  • Code and architecture reviews with our game developers (C#/Unity)
  • Adding unit and integration tests, to improve reliability
  • Refactoring of legacy code

Profil recherché

You are probably the ideal candidate if you have a software engineer background, master the C# language and are willing to learn the Unity 3D engine!

In addition to that you are passionate about software design, in particular object-oriented and event-driven software design as well as software craftsmanship?

You know how to produce structured, maintainable, well-tested and well-documented code?

You have very good communication skills, both written and oral, in English (french would be a bonus)
You have a good team spirit and initiative, combined with a passion for innovation?

Finally, you have experience in one of the following languages: C++, Java/Kotlin or Objective-C/Swift?

If you answer mostly yes to these questions, don’t hesitate and let’s meet!
Note that experience in Unity3D development is a bonus.

Baracoda is an equal opportunity employer. We are committed to equal employment opportunity regardless of race, color, religion, gender identity, origin, sexual orientation, age, disability, gender identity.
If you are interested by the role, don’t be shy and apply

Envie d’en savoir plus ?